But a word of warning to cruise ship passengers : We booked the 12:00 noon trip, and our ship was scheduled to start tendering passengers around 10:30 AM. The trip's meeting point is a good 20 minute walk (for fast walkers) from the tender port, so I knew it would be tight. Then the bad news, followed by more bad news. I found out the evening before the trip that Cabo is an hour ahead of ship time. So 10:30 ship time is really 11:30 Cabo time. Our Carnival ship was giving out tender passes first come first serve starting at 8 am, so at 7:45 I went to see if there was any line - there was - it was very very very long already - I ended up getting group 22! But then the saving grace - our ship got into port a good hour early, so we were able to get on a tender around 10:30 AM (11:30 AM Cabo time), and made it to the tour on time. Had we not gotten in a hour early we would have missed our tour time.
Again, it is a good 15-20 minute walk from the tender port. Just put Starbucks into Google Maps and follow the walking directions - it's just across the way from Starbucks.
